Enabling or Using TCP/IP or AppleTalk for Mac OS X, Version
10.2 and Higher
Verify that you are running Mac OS X, version 10.2 or higher. The previous versions of
Mac OS X do not fully support PostScript printing and printer features.
Setting Up the Macintosh Ethernet Port for TCP/IP
To set up your Macintosh for TCP/IP:
1.
Select
Network
from the
System Preferences
application.
2.
Select
Built-In Ethernet
from the
Show
menu.
3.
Specify how you will obtain the IP address from the
TCP/IP
tab:
■
Manually
: Specify the IP address,
Subnet Mask
,
Router Address,
and
Name Server
Address
in the dialog box.
■
Using DHCP
: Automatically finds the IP address.
4.
Click
Apply
, and then close the dialog box.
Setting Up the Macintosh Ethernet Port for AppleTalk
To set up your Macintosh for AppleTalk:
1.
Select
Network
from the
System Preferences
application.
2.
Select
Built-In Ethernet
from the
Show
menu.
3.
Select
Make AppleTalk Active
in the
AppleTalk
tab.
4.
Click
Apply
, and then close the dialog box.
